The Shocking Betrayal and Maria's Audacious Transformation

The premise of "Cancel The Wedding, Queen Moves On" immediately hooks viewers with a scenario that is both devastatingly relatable and dramatically satisfying. We are introduced to Maria, a woman seemingly on the brink of her perfect life. She has a stable relationship, a beautiful wedding meticulously planned, and a future that appears bright and secure. However, this carefully constructed reality shatters with the explosive discovery of her fiancé's secret infidelity. This isn't merely a romantic betrayal; it's a profound breach of trust that undermines Maria's entire sense of self-worth and stability. The insidious nature of the deceit, often hidden for an extended period, amplifies the shock and pain she experiences.

What truly sets Maria's story apart and forms the bedrock of its appeal is her reaction. Instead of retreating into shame or attempting to salvage a broken relationship, Maria makes a bold, public declaration: she cancels the wedding. This pivotal moment is not just an act of defiance but a powerful statement of self-respect. She refuses to play the role of the humiliated, forgiving bride, choosing instead to reclaim her narrative. This courageous decision marks her dramatic transformation from a seemingly passive, unsuspecting woman into a formidable force who demands respect and refuses to tolerate disrespect. It's a deeply resonant moment for many viewers, mirroring the desire to stand up for oneself when faced with profound injustice.

This initial act of empowerment is incredibly cathartic for audiences, who often empathize with the pain of betrayal and silently wish for such a decisive, dignified response. It establishes Maria as a heroine not just because of what happens *to* her, but because of what she *does* in response. Her journey becomes a testament to resilience, illustrating that heartbreak, while painful, can also be a catalyst for immense personal growth and strength. A Billionaire Reunion: The Complexity of Second Chances

Just as Maria begins the arduous process of rebuilding her life and healing from the emotional scars of betrayal, fate intervenes in the most dramatic fashion. She encounters Alec, her former lover who mysteriously vanished from her life years ago. The reunion is charged with unresolved feelings, past regrets, and a palpable tension. Alec is no longer the man she once knew; he has transformed into a successful, confident, and powerful billionaire. Yet, beneath the veneer of wealth and influence, his emotional connection to Maria remains undeniably strong. Their paths crossing again ignites a complex exploration of second chances.

The dynamic between Maria and Alec is far from simple. Both carry significant emotional baggage. Maria, still reeling from her recent betrayal, grapples with the fear of trusting someone again. Her natural inclination might be to guard her heart, making any new romantic entanglement fraught with anxiety. Alec, on the other hand, harbors deep regrets over losing Maria in the past, and his powerful lifestyle, while alluring, also presents its own set of complications. Their shared history, combined with their individual growth and scars, creates a fascinating push-and-pull. The drama skillfully navigates whether love can truly conquer time, overcome past mistakes, and adapt to new realities.

As they spend more time together, their undeniable chemistry forces them to confront these deep-seated emotions honestly. The narrative doesn't shy away from the awkwardness, the misunderstandings, or the sheer difficulty of rekindling a lost connection. It portrays a realistic progression where trust is earned, vulnerabilities are exposed, and past wounds are slowly acknowledged and addressed. This element of the story provides a powerful message about redemption – not just for Alec, who seeks to atone for past distance, but for Maria, who learns that opening her heart again doesn't diminish her strength, but rather showcases her capacity for healing and growth. This journey highlights the nuanced complexities of romantic relationships and the hope for a truly deserving love after heartbreak. Why "Cancel The Wedding, Queen Moves On" Resonates

The success of "Cancel The Wedding, Queen Moves On" is a testament to its compelling storytelling and astute understanding of what makes short-form dramas so addictive. Several factors contribute to its widespread appeal:

  • Relatability of Betrayal: The initial premise of infidelity is a stark reality for many, creating an immediate emotional connection with Maria's plight. Viewers can easily put themselves in her shoes and feel the injustice.
  • Empowering Protagonist: Maria's decision to "Cancel The Wedding, Queen Moves On" transforms her into a symbol of empowerment. Her refusal to be a victim and her commitment to self-respect are incredibly inspiring, offering a vicarious sense of triumph for audiences.
  • Fantasy of Redemption and Second Chances: The introduction of Alec, the powerful billionaire ex-lover, taps into a universal romantic fantasy. It offers the dream of a second chance at love with someone who is both successful and deeply connected to your past, promising a fairytale ending after a nightmare beginning.
  • Fast-Paced, High-Impact Storytelling: The short-drama format thrives on rapid plot development and intense emotional beats. "Cancel The Wedding, Queen Moves On" delivers cliffhangers and significant revelations in quick succession, ensuring viewers remain constantly engaged and eager for the next episode.
  • Clear Emotional Arcs: Despite the condensed format, the drama manages to convey profound emotional transformations. Maria’s journey from heartbroken fiancée to empowered woman, and the complex rekindling of love with Alec, are depicted with clarity and impact.
  • Themes of Self-Worth and Resilience: Beyond the romance, the series champions the importance of self-worth. It encourages viewers to recognize their value, not tolerate disrespect, and believe in their ability to overcome adversity and find happiness on their own terms.
